Brigadier General Ed Wheeler in Birmingham to discuss the Y2K status. Gen. Wheeler is one of the best informed public figures on Y2K. He has consulted 24 State Governors and Legislatures, and is on the Oklahoma Y2K Task Force.

He has an impeccable 35 year career with the US Army.

My first question to General Wheeler concerned a statement he made in January of 1999, urging people to stockpile at least SIX MONTHS supply of food-stuff for Y2K. I asked him if he still stood by that statement.

His reply was, "I now recommend a ONE YEAR food supply".

I will summarize briefly his MINIMUM IMPACT evaluation of Y2K.

1. Serious shortages of food, gas, oil, merchandise.

2. Higher prices.

3. Interruption of Services.

4. Unanticipated Disruptions.

General Wheeler is particularly concerned over the status of foreign and domestic oil/gas production. Among the Y2K non-compliant segments are 1. Foreign oil fields,

2. Foreign pipelines,

3. Foreign Ports and Ships,

4. Domestic Pipelines, 5. Domestic Refineries. These all translate into a serious threat to gas and oil supplies around the world, including the United States. We are likely to see severe gas shortages and exorbitant prices.
